Output 8d3d26559f50212830932a7b20041c548fe2c5613ce810e10f8245bb5c8c7c10:0

value
624900833
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 86c21a7b43ce86b834a0dd0fc91d517be666cd42 OP_EQUALVERIFY OP_CHECKSIG
address
1DHY5FSVT8jEACFYpLM3GWMe6e4fiCvNbW
transaction
8d3d26559f50212830932a7b20041c548fe2c5613ce810e10f8245bb5c8c7c10
confirmations
406979
spent
true